CVE-2020-14654 : Exploit Details and Defense Strategies

Learn about CVE-2020-14654, a vulnerability in MySQL Server by Oracle Corporation affecting versions 8.0.20 and earlier. Find out the impact, technical details, and mitigation steps.

A vulnerability in the MySQL Server product of Oracle MySQL has been identified, affecting versions 8.0.20 and prior. This vulnerability could allow a high privileged attacker to compromise the MySQL Server.

Understanding CVE-2020-14654

This CVE involves a vulnerability in the MySQL Server product of Oracle MySQL, impacting versions 8.0.20 and earlier.

What is CVE-2020-14654?

The vulnerability allows a high privileged attacker with network access via multiple protocols to compromise the MySQL Server. Successful exploitation can lead to a complete denial of service (DOS) by causing the server to hang or crash.

The Impact of CVE-2020-14654

The vulnerability has a CVSS 3.1 Base Score of 4.9, with a high impact on availability. Attackers can exploit this vulnerability to compromise the MySQL Server.

Affected Systems and Versions

        Product: MySQL Server
        Vendor: Oracle Corporation
        Versions Affected: 8.0.20 and prior

Exploitation Mechanism

        Attack Complexity: Low
        Attack Vector: Network
        Privileges Required: High
        User Interaction: None
        Scope: Unchanged
        Confidentiality Impact: None
        Integrity Impact: None
        Availability Impact: High
